A message from our Executive Director

We are thrilled to present our 2025 Community Impact Summary, celebrating remarkable achievements that made a difference for pets and people in our community.

As we look back on the past year, I am incredibly proud of what we accomplished together—and deeply grateful for our community! Even during a period of temporary closure, SPCA of Northern Nevada remained a steadfast resource for pets and their people. Thanks to your support, we continued to operate essential, affordable community programs, including our affordable spay/neuter voucher program, Todd’s Medical Fund, Pet Helpline, and weekend vaccine clinics, ensuring pets received help when they needed it most.

This year also brought meaningful improvements to our Adoption Center. With donor support, we completed critical HVAC repairs to keep pets comfortable in every season, and efficient renovations to better serve both pets and adopters. One of our most impactful additions is a new Pet Dental Suite, where we can now provide necessary dental care before adoption—removing yet another barrier to adoption and improving long-term health.

Together with Washoe County Regional Animal Services (WCRAS) and Animal Balance, we also hosted a free, three-day community spay/neuter clinic providing free surgeries, vaccines, and microchips to 203 pets! Additionally, we partnered with WCRAS and Res-Queto keep community karma boxes stocked with free pet food, supporting pets and people in need.

And through it all, your generosity shone brightly. Thanks to overwhelming donor support, we celebrated a record-breaking Giving Tuesday, raising more than $223,000 to power lifesaving programs.

Every achievement in this letter is a grateful reflection of your compassionate generosity. Thank you for standing with us, believing in our mission, and helping us continue to put pets first—always.
